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4045830596 5057 07607348 1438805571 873302
69637 9636 85777299
69637 9636 85777299
092432747 5575579 3798351 79498
All about undefined
Interested in learning more?
69637 9636 85777299
092432747 5575579 3798351 79498
See more
506357371 54328665 45257250878
642433 68633835 42034 64623516972
See more
6425 59844 4210771
8657745 93 73 6036
See more